National Guard Demonstrates Capabilities During African Lion
July 7, 2022
Key leadership from the Idaho National Guard and several other U.S. states joined partner nations in Morocco June 30, 2022, to see the capabilities of multinational armies working together in a combined arms live-fire mission. During the exercise, Soldiers from Idaho's 1st Battalion of the 148th Field Artillery Regiment fired M795 high explosive rounds from the M109A6 howitzers as Soldiers with the Oregon, Utah and Wisconsin Army National Guard, a Marine Corps Reserve unit based in California and active-duty Soldiers from Fort Hood, Texas, provided ground cover.

Virginia Guard Returns From Federal Active Duty in Iraq, Kuwait
July 1, 2022
The first groups of the Virginia National Guard’s Virginia Beach-based 329th Regional Support Group Headquarters return to Norfolk, Virginia, June 17, 2022, and reunite with loved ones, after supporting Operation Inherent Resolve at multiple locations Oct. 7, 2021, to June 6, 2022. The 329th’s mission was to provide mission command and base life support to Al Asad Air Base, Erbil Air Base and Baghdad Diplomatic Support Center in Iraq and Camp Arifjan, Kuwait.
